Home/The Best Local Guide To Shanghai Disneyland 2018/1521193265-2453-6O0MDG0P1Jr5DV7psz4biaia3aBQ 1521193265-2453-6O0MDG0P1Jr5DV7psz4biaia3aBQ 1521193265-2453-6O0MDG0P1Jr5DV7psz4biaia3aBQ